About Repeat.gg

Repeat.gg is a premier online platform for competitive gaming, enabling gamers around the world to participate in skill-based tournaments for their favorite titles. As part of the PlayStation family, we strive to push the boundaries of esports and build engaging, data-driven experiences for players across the globe.

Web/Mobile UI/UX Designer, Brisbane (Contract)

As a Web/Mobile UI/UX designer at Repeat (a wholly owned subsidiary of PlayStation), you will help grow our esports platform used by gamers all over the world. The Web/Mobile UI/UX designer role is a key position within the product team and will drive impact across the business and to users of the live website/mobile app. The role requires using a mix of skills including analysis, product ideation, data, and cross-functional collaboration.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ain and evolve the existing UI/UX design of the website and mobile applications to ensure a consistent, high-quality user experience.
  • Design and deliver new user flows, wireframes, mockups, and interactive prototypes that align with business requirements and user needs.
  • Ensure all designs adhere to the existing design system, brand guidelines, and platform-specific (iOS/Android/web) conventions.
  • Collaborate closely with product managers, developers, and other stakeholders to bring ideas from concept to implementation.
  • Own and maintain a library of reusable design components and patterns in Figma.
  • Stay up to date with UI/UX trends, tools, technologies, and best practices to continually improve the design and product experience.
  • Participate in sprint planning and agile ceremonies, contributing design deliverables in line with sprint goals.
  • Translate complex product requirements into intuitive, accessible, and elegant design solutions.
  • Support the creation and refinement of design documentation, including style guides, interaction guidelines, and developer handoff materials.
  • Perform competitive analysis and benchmark user experience against industry standards and direct competitors.

Minimum Qualifications

  • 3+ years of experience in UI/UX design for web and mobile applications (iOS and Android).
  • Strong portfolio demonstrating design thinking, user flow design, and polished UI for digital products.
  • Proficiency with modern design tools such as Figma.
  • Experience working within an established design system, with the ability to contribute to and evolve that system as needed.
  • Solid understanding of user-centered design principles, accessibility standards, and responsive design.
  • Ability to create user journeys, wireframes, interactive prototypes, and high-fidelity visuals.
  • Comfortable collaborating across cross-functional teams (Product, Engineering, QA, Marketing) in an agile environment.
  • Strong communication and presentation skills, with the ability to clearly articulate design rationale.
  • Attention to detail, with a passion for delivering pixel-perfect, intuitive, and impactful user experiences.
  • Bonus: Familiarity with front-end development concepts (HTML/CSS/React) to better collaborate with engineering teams.

What you need to know about the Melbourne Tech Scene

Home to 650 biotech companies, 10 major research institutes and nine universities, Melbourne is among one of the top cities for biotech. In fact, some of the greatest medical advancements were conceptualized and developed here, including Symex Lab's "lab-on-a-chip" solution that monitors hormones to predict ovulation for conception, and Denteric's vaccine for periodontal gum disease. Yet, the thousands of people working in the city's healthtech sector are just getting started, to say nothing of the tech advancements across all other sectors.
